This is a part-time position with scheduled weekly hours of 25. The role is in the Cash Ops/Aux Ops department and involves a rotating work shift. The compensation range is $18.75 - $25.44, which represents the first and last step pay rates as set forth in the applicable collective bargaining agreement. Individual pay will be set in accordance with the terms of the agreement.

Requirements

  • Ability to read and write English and understand and follow oral and written instructions
  • 6 months experience in a commercial food service;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Ability to lift items weighing approximately 40-50 pounds.

Responsibilities

  • Prepares and mixes ingredients for making a variety of sandwiches; makes sandwiches as ordered.
  • Cleans, prepares and mixes various ingredients according to computer-generated recipes to be used in salads, fruit cocktails, salad dressings, sandwiches and similar dishes; arranges vegetables and salads attractively; garnishes appropriately.
  • Prepares special food products for patients, cafeteria service and catered functions.
  • Sets up salad bar and replenishes as needed.
  • Cleans fruits and vegetables, removing inedible portions; peels, dices, shreds or slices as required. Properly prepares and stores all produce to ensure maximum shelf life.
  • Mixes ingredients for a variety of salads and salad dressings; cuts and portions; arranges attractively and adds garnishes; wraps and labels; stores; rotates and discards food as directed.
  • Assures that serving areas (salad bars) are supplied, garnished and adequate refills are prepared.
  • Plans and prepares for following day/days.
  • Cleans utensils, equipment and work areas; maintains prescribed standards of sanitation, safety and housekeeping in assigned work area.
  • Reviews computer-generated recipes as a guide or receives instruction from the FPM concerning type and quantity of food to be prepared and size of portions; plans work to meet cooking and serving schedules.
  • Processes, measures and mixes ingredients for making a variety of sandwiches such as chicken, tuna and egg salad; portions roasted/baked meats by slicing; makes sandwiches as ordered; labels sandwiches for display and places on trays.
  • Records amounts of food left over or not served and records additional food items prepared.
  • Mixes ingredients and prepares a variety of desserts for patient and staff meal service; arranging them attractively and adding garnishes.
